Output 9db66729255e3cef89375aa8b88c16b3c6e73a6581885f7bbe545c1f07e8c8bf:10

value
2040877656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7808ac24115ebf1c775e043a63b395ea19b48c47 OP_EQUAL
address
MJqqi29GVbVnFGqJMHk9XZhNeN6jgh65tN
transaction
9db66729255e3cef89375aa8b88c16b3c6e73a6581885f7bbe545c1f07e8c8bf
spent
true